Imitation crab (or surimi) is generally made with either pollock or cod in the us which has a relatively low level of mercury and is safe to eat for pregnant women.

During pregnancy, eating up to 12 ounces of seafood each week is considered safe. Keep in mind that a typical serving size for fish is 3 to 6 ounces. During pregnancy, the recommended guidelines for americans who are breastfeeding or pregnant are 8 to 12 ounces of seafood that is low in mercury.
